All workers should be physically able to meet and perform the work outlined in the contract for the entire period of time from 3/3/25 to 11/23/2025Description:Forage: Duties to include, but not limited to: Soil preparation, operating tillage equipment, cutting equipment. Hauling bales to storage barns / farms that purchase hay.Horses: Attend to horses. Duties to include, but not limited to: Delivery of new born foals. Administer vaccinations & medications. Treat and care for newborn & sick new born foals. Bandaging foals, yearlings & mares. Prepare weanlings & yearlings for sale. Prepare horses for sales. Clean and maintain animal housing area.Alternative Work: General farm maintenance and other duties as required in the farming operation maintenance. Includes, but not limited to, maintenance of tool & equipment & other work as directly related to the crop activities for which the worker is hired. Also includes fixing and the clearing and painting of fence/barns. Assist in livestock operation, duties may include, but limited to, feeding, moving from paddock to paddock, sorting and manure removal.
